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p confirms Salah ready for Atalanta
Jurgen Klopp has confirmed Mo Salah is back and ready to play against Atalanta in tomorrow's Champions League clash.
The Liverpool boss, speaking to the press today along with defender Joel Matip, said the striker has completed isolation and is fit to face the Italians at Anfield.

Tranmere Rovers thrash Grimsby Town as Keith Hill announced as new boss
Tranmere Rovers made it five wins out of five in all competitions as they dismantled Grimsby Town at Prenton Park in front of new boss Keith Hill.
Goals from James Vaughan (2), Peter Clarke, Otis Khan and Paul Lewis completed a stunning 5-0 home display.
Dominant Everton Under 18s thrash Derby
Everton Under-18s produced an impressive performance to defeat Derby in Premier League (North) at USM Finch Farm on Saturday.
A moment of magic from Lewis Warrington and second-half goals from Lewis Dobbin and Thierry Small handed Paul Tait's side all three points as the young Blues rose to sixth in the league table.
